A seminar organized by "CUI: Advanced Imaging of Matter" about Machine Learning in the context of applied science.
Dates & times
- Friday July 1 @ 11AM: Sascha Diefenbacher & Sebastian Bieringer - Generative Machine Learning Models for Fast Simulation in High Energy Physics
- Friday June 10 @ 14PM: Niklas Käming - Unsupervised machine learning of topological phase transitions from experimental data
- Friday Mai 20 @ 11AM: Lukas Broers - Vanishing Gradients in Variational Quantum Algorithms
- Friday April 29 @ 11AM: Tobias Quadfasel - Searching for new physics with normalizing flow-based unsupervised anomaly detection methods
- Wednesday April 13, @ 4PM: Dries Sels, New York U - Enhanced inference and sampling on current quantum computers
- Tuesday April 12 @ 11AM: Tim Matthies - Topological characterization of chiral magnetic textures using machine learning
